
/*--------------Page index--------------------------*/
body
{
margin-top:0;
background-color:#666666;
font-family:Arial,Verdana,serif;
color:white;
font-size:16px;
line-height:15px;
}

#conteneur_index
{
margin:auto;
width:940px;

margin-bottom:55px;
}

#haut_index
{
width:1090px;
margin:auto;
background-color:#666666;
margin-top:30px;
margin-bottom:30px;
height:40px;
text-align:center;
color:white;
font-family:Arial,Verdana,serif;
font-size:22px;
}


#mid_left
{
padding:0;
padding-top:0;
width:270px;
float:left;
height:205px;
text-align:left;
color:white;
font-family:Arial,Verdana,serif;
background-color:#999999;
text-align:center;
margin-bottom:5px;

}

#mid_center
{
padding:0;
padding-top:0;
width:560px;
float:left;
height:205px;
text-align:left;
color:white;
font-family:Arial,Verdana,serif;
background-color:#999999;
margin-bottom:5px;
}

#mid_right
{
padding:0;
padding-top:0;
padding-left:5px;
width:95px;
float:left;
height:205px;
line-height:16px;
text-align:center;
color:white;
font-family:Arial,Verdana,serif;
font-size:12px;
background-color:#999999;
margin-left:4px;
margin-bottom:5px;
}




#geomap
{
margin-top:20px;
width:244px;
float:left;
height:202px;
color:white;
background-color:#666666;
float:left;
}

#distances
{
float:right;
margin:0;
margin-top:-0px;
width:675px;
text-align:right;
background-color:#666666;
color:white;
font-size:16px;
height:202px;
float:left;
line-height:10px;
}
#compteur
{
width:80px;
height:15px;
margin:auto;
margin-top:80px;
color:#666666;
visibility:hidden;

}


/*---------------------------Menu Index----------------*/
#nav
{
margin:auto;
text-align:center;
height:50px;
width:1090px;
margin-top:5px;
float:left;
}

#menu 
{
margin-left:auto;
margin-right:auto;
display:block;
height:15px;
margin-top:0;
}

ul#menu
{
margin:0;
margin-bottom:0px;
padding:0;
font:bold 11px Arial, Times, serif;
list-style-type:none;
padding-top:5px;
}

#menu a
{
display:block;
width:150px;
color:white;
margin:0px;
text-decoration:none;
text-align:center;
background-color:#666666;
}

#menu a:hover, #menu a:focus
{
color:white;
background-color:#999999;
}

#menu li 
{
float:left;
width:150px;
margin-right:4px;
font-size:12px;

}


ul
{
margin:auto;
padding:0;
font: bold 14px Arial, serif;
list-style-type:none;
}


/*--------------Mise en forme villes----------------------------------------------------------*/
.gauche/*-texte à gauche villes-*/
{
text-align:left;
line-height:10px;
}

.aix
{
margin-left:400px;
}

.cavaillon
{
margin-left:300px;
}

.avignon
{
margin-left:200px;
}

.nimes
{
margin-left:80px;
}

.remy
{
margin-left:260px;
}

.arles
{
margin-left:150px;
}

.marie
{
margin-left:190px;
}

.marseille
{
margin-left:420px;
}

.red_dot
{
margin-top:0;
margin-bottom:0;
}

/*---------------------------------------Liens hypertextes page index---------*/
.index a
{
color:white;
text-decoration: none;
font-weight:bold;
}


a img
{
border:none;
}

a
{
color:black;
text-decoration:none;
}

a:hover
{
text-decoration:underline;
font-weight:normal;
}


/*---------------------------Mise en forme images------------*/




img
{
margin:2px;
margin-right:0px;
}

object
{
margin:2px;
margin-right:0px;

}

	
	

